A programme that equips VET teachers to help learners judge environmental claims critically. It focuses on spotting misleading marketing, weak evidence, and unclear labels—using industry-relevant examples and practical evaluation routines.
VET teachers and trainers who want to strengthen learners’ critical judgement in a world of sustainability claims and “eco” messaging.
